#321350 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#321350 is composed of 19.6% red, 7.5%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.5% cyan, 76.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 270.5 degrees, a saturation of 61.6% and a lightness of 19.4%. #321350 color hex could be obtained by blending #6426a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#321350 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#321350 has RGB values of R:50, G:19,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0.38, M:0.76, Y:0, K:0.69. Its decimal value is 3281744.
